This Cup Runneth Over
Oct 8, 2009

Herbal teas have received a salutary upgrade, thanks to Bigelow® Tea. The Fairfield, Conn.-based company’s newest product line, Herb Plus, not only features healthy herbs, but also nutrients such as probiotics, omega-3 and vitamins. The flavor blends are Pomegranate Blueberry, to support heart health; Cranberry & Ginseng, which bolsters a healthy memory; Wild Blueberry Acai, for a strong immune system; and Lemon Ginger, which aids in digestion. These completely caffeine-free, low- or no-calorie products are considered food under FDA guidelines, not dietary supplements, according to Bigelow. An 18-count box retails for a suggested $3.99.
